Passionate about soccer AND about business? Stranger Soccer is expanding to key cities around the world. We are looking for a License Owner to open and operate the Stranger Soccer business in Philadelphia.

This is not your traditional management job - it is truly built for someone that wants to own and operate their own business (that happens to make the world's greatest sport accessible to everyone). This role is ideally suited for an adventurous and soccer-passionate entrepreneur.

Responsibilities

  • Bring the Stranger Soccer brand and business to life for the assigned city
  • Recruit, train, and lead a small central team (2-3 persons) as well as a few freelance Official Hosts (game hosts) to kick off the operation
  • Identify and secure prime slots at football venues to run Stranger Soccer games
  • Engage in creative sales and marketing digital and hands-onto ensure that customers are introduced to the platform as a convenient and preferred way to play
  • Oversee a schedule of games, ensuring customers are delighted with each game they play, and keep coming back for more
  • Take advantage of the strong backing and direction of Singapore headquarters, where an operations and technology team is ready to support you.

You should have

  • A passion for soccer, and a strong connection to your local soccer scene
  • A business background, ideally in management and customer service
  • An entrepreneurial background or spirit
  • A commitment to owning, driving, and scaling the Stranger Soccer brand in the assigned market
  • A hunger to succeed: financial compensation for this role will be proportionate to hard work, business acumen, and effectiveness.

About Stranger Soccer

With 3.5 billion football enthusiasts in over 200 countries, football is the most popular sport in the world. But why don't more people play it? Stranger Soccer (www.strangersoccer.com) makes playing football as easy as going for a jog or to the gym. Browse dozens of games on its acclaimed Mobile App. Book a slot. Turn up and play.

 

Incorporated in 2017, Stranger Soccer has quickly transformed the sports & recreation scene in Singapore. In a few short years, it has grown to be the #1-way people play football and futsal in the country, amassing tens of thousands of registered users purchasing thousands of slots every week. Whether you call it Fussball, Fútbol, Calcio, or anything else, the world now awaits.

 

Our Mission

To make playing football as easy as going for a jog.

 

Our Vision

A world in which playing football is as popular and widespread as watching football.
